X5 TGV is a 2013 BMW X5 in Blue with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.

Across all 2013 BMW X5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 84.1% with a typical mileage of 70,883 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a BMW X5 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,544 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X5 TGV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The BMW X5 typically stays on UK roads for around 25 years. At 13 years old, this BMW X5 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
